Description

JOB DETAILS:

 Qualifications: Degree in accounts /business administration. ACCA is added advantage

Experience: 1 year plus

Responsibilities:

  • Issue receipts, refunds, credits, or change due to customers.
  • Count money in cash drawers at the beginning of day to ensure that amounts are correct and that there is adequate change.
  • Carry out regular banking.
  • Greet customers entering establishments.
  • Maintain clean and orderly checkout areas.
  • Establish or identify prices of goods, services or admission, and tabulate bills using calculators, cash registers, etc.
  • Resolve customer complaints.
  • Answer customers' questions, and provide information on procedures or policies.
  • Cash cheques for customers.
  • Calculate total receipts during a time period, and reconcile this with total sales.
  • Compute and record totals of transactions.
  • Keep periodic balance of amounts and numbers of transactions.
  • Sort, count, and wrap currency and coins. Prepare for cheque banking.
  • Pay authorised company bills by cash within the petty cash threshold.
  • Request information or assistance from marketers, sales staff, accountants or managers.
  • Compile and maintain non-monetary reports and records.
  • Provide a check on invoices raised to ensure they are supported with cheques.
  • To understand, Implement and maintain all ISO systems in the company.
  • Perform any other duties as they may be assigned
